Collecting Evidence

Lawyers representing victims and their families need to gather evidence that shows the circumstances of the truck accident and who is financially responsible. This may include witness statements and photographs as well as medical documents.

It is crucial to gather evidence in any personal injury case. However, it is more important in cases involving large commercial trucks. These accidents are unique and require additional evidence to support a claim.

A significant part of this is obtaining information from the trucker and trucking company. A lawyer representing the victim is required to ask for these records as soon as is possible, as well as electronic data that might be kept on the truck's dashboard or other recording devices.

This type of evidence is very valuable to a victim's legal team, as it provides insight into the driver's habits and behaviors that can help support a claim for damages. The data from the truck's electronic data collection systems specifically, can provide important information regarding how a crash occurred.

Another type of evidence that could be helpful in a claim is the data from a cell phone. The information from a driver's mobile can provide substantial insight into the way they operated their vehicle at the time of the accident.

The lawyer representing the victim of a crash must ensure that the data is secure. They must take action quickly to ensure it doesn't disappear or get deleted before they are able to access it.

Another crucial evidence the lawyer of a person who has been injured in a truck accident might want to request is the vehicle's inspection or maintenance records. These documents can be used to prove negligence and carelessness by the trucking company. These can be used to establish regulatory violations that could increase a claim for compensation.

It is also important to keep track of any witnesses who were present at the scene of the crash. They could provide additional details about the circumstances. Contact information of these witnesses and names can be essential in building an evidence case.

A lawsuit is a formal legal procedure that involves an individual filing a complaint and a defendant defending. The complaint is a statement of the facts of the situation, which a jury or judge must decide. The court is able to award damages or enforce rights, or issue an order for the duration of time to avoid further harm from occurring.

The first step in the process of filing a lawsuit is to file the complaint. This is done online or by mail. The complaint should contain all the details about the incident as well as your claim to damages. Within 30 days, the defendant has to respond to the complaint.

Your attorney will then prepare an invoice to particulars which will include all expenses due to your injuries. This includes medical bills along with lost earnings, as well as any other expenses related to your injury.

To be eligible for compensation, you'll have to prove the damages. These could include receipts of hospital bills, lost wages and other expenses out of pocket that result from the trucking accident.

Non-economic damages are another kind of damages you can seek in a personal injuries lawsuit. These damages aren't always tied to dollar amounts. These damages could include suffering and pain, emotional distress and disability, as well as disfigurement or disfigurement.

In some cases the punitive damages could be available to victims. These damages are meant to penalize the defendant for their conduct and may be awarded even if a plaintiff is not able to recover any funds.
